1. What is a diode laser hair removal machine?
A diode laser is a solid-state laser that emits light at 808nm — a wavelength that targets melanin in the hair follicle while being absorbed less by surrounding skin than shorter wavelengths. It’s the most common laser type in clinics today, and the one most med-spas start with. It’s not the same as IPL (pulsed light); more on that below.
2. How does it work?
The laser heats the follicle to roughly 60–70°C through selective photothermolysis, damaging the hair bulb and the stem cells that regrow hair. The trick is delivering enough energy in a short pulse while contact cooling keeps the skin surface cool — so the follicle gets cooked and the skin doesn’t. 3. Is diode laser hair removal permanent?
“Permanent” is a strong word, and honest clinics avoid it. The FDA describes the result as permanent hair *reduction* — a stable, long-term decrease in regrowth after a full course. Most clients keep long-lasting reduction, with an occasional touch-up once a year or so.
4. How many sessions are needed?
Visible results typically show within 3–5 sessions on modern triple-wavelength systems. For the deepest, longest-lasting reduction, we advise a full course spaced 4–6 weeks apart — hair grows in cycles (anagen, catagen, telogen), and the laser only kills follicles in the active growth phase. That’s why it can’t be done in one visit, no matter what the machine’s marketing says.
5. Which skin types can a diode laser treat?
A true triple-wavelength system covers the full range: 755nm for fine, light hair; 808nm as the all-round standard; 1064nm for dark skin and deep follicles. Together they safely treat Fitzpatrick skin types I–VI — every skin tone, every hair color, one machine. 6. Is it safe? What are the side effects?
Yes, when used properly. The most common side effects are temporary redness and mild swelling around treated follicles, usually gone within a few hours. Blistering or pigment changes almost always come from wrong settings, untrained operators, or machines with weak cooling. 8. Diode laser vs IPL: which is better for a clinic?
Different tools. IPL is cheaper, gentler, and fine for maintenance, but its broad-spectrum light is less precise, needs more sessions, and results are harder to predict. Diode lasers give more consistent, longer-lasting results per session — which is why they’re the professional standard. 9. 808nm vs Alexandrite vs Nd:YAG: what’s the difference?
Wavelength is a trade-off. Alexandrite (755nm) is absorbed strongly by melanin, so it’s fast and effective on light skin but risky on dark skin. Nd:YAG (1064nm) goes deep and is safest for dark skin but less efficient on fine, light hair. 808nm sits in the middle — good enough for most skin types. 15. Do I need a special license or training?
Depends on your country — some require a medical license for laser operation, some don’t. What’s non-negotiable is operator training. 17. How do I choose a reliable manufacturer?
Five checks we give every buyer before they sign anything: (1) how long they’ve been making laser devices, (2) client references you can actually call, (3) what happens when a component fails in year two, (4) whether they’ll show you the spare parts price list up front, (5) warranty in writing with response-time commitments.
